I am going to be painting the plastic front seat backs on my 79 T/A. Do I use flat, satin or semigloss paint? I would think that the original sheen that the plastic had is more like a satin.

I believe if you get the die from a professional paint store. They will mix it up to factory specs for you. Most of them will mix them up & put it in a spray can for you. I have had some done it camel tan,
& it had a satin gloss finish. It looked nice.
